summaryrefslogtreecommitdiff
path: root/src/Hill.H
diff options
context:
space:
mode:
authorJohannes Hofmann <Johannes.Hofmann@gmx.de>2009-03-29 14:00:12 +0200
committerJohannes Hofmann <Johannes.Hofmann@gmx.de>2009-03-29 14:00:12 +0200
commitd2eca5bbe81dc4a899c97f1423c392554113f852 (patch)
treec853ff74d7b221cd1b6b610e9e397c2cc681586d /src/Hill.H
parentdfb33cc7bd701e7549d28cb496c2dab73c92e2d2 (diff)
fix long standing bug in label positioning code
Diffstat (limited to 'src/Hill.H')
-rw-r--r--src/Hill.H7
1 files changed, 7 insertions, 0 deletions
diff --git a/src/Hill.H b/src/Hill.H
index fb02feb..b4ced70 100644
--- a/src/Hill.H
+++ b/src/Hill.H
@@ -41,6 +41,12 @@ class Hills {
Hill **m;
public:
+ typedef enum {
+ SORT_PHI,
+ SORT_NAME,
+ SORT_LABEL_Y
+ } SortType;
+
Hills();
Hills(const Hills *h);
~Hills();
@@ -52,6 +58,7 @@ class Hills {
void add(Hills *h);
void sort_phi();
void sort_name();
+ void sort_label_y();
void sort();
void clear();
void clobber();